How Image to 3D Works: The Technology Behind It
The technology behind converting images to 3D models involves several stages, utilizing algorithms that analyze the input image and extract crucial features. Typically, this process includes depth mapping, where the system interprets the light and shadow in the image to generate a three-dimensional shape. Advanced rendering techniques are then applied, which create realistic textures and colors, enhancing the final model. This cutting-edge technology often employs deep learning methods, allowing software to learn from numerous datasets and improve accuracy over time.

Preparing Your Images for 3D Conversion
The quality of the input image is critical in determining the outcome of the 3D model. Users should aim to provide high-resolution images with clear details and contrast. Consider using images that capture the subject from multiple angles for more accurate depth representation. Additionally, reducing background clutter can help the software focus on the primary object, improving the final result.
Optimizing Your 3D Models for Performance
After generating a 3D model, further optimization may be required to ensure it performs well across various platforms. This could include simplifying complex geometries, reducing texture sizes, and ensuring compatibility with different rendering engines. Optimized models are crucial for applications in gaming and virtual reality, where performance directly impacts user experience.
